Software Engineer - Devops Mobile

Disney Disney · Media · New York, NY +1

Software Engineer - DevOps Mobile role focused on developing and supporting automation tools and processes for client applications across various Disney streaming services. Responsibilities include building and maintaining complex build systems, CI/CD pipelines, on-device deployment and testing, and troubleshooting build environment issues. Requires experience with DevOps, build engineering, Jenkins, and Docker, with a preference for familiarity with various programming languages and cloud platforms.

What you'd actually do

  1. Build, maintain, and evolve complex build systems across multiple inter-dependent teams
  2. Automation, CI/CD with on-device deployment and testing
  3. Create and maintain build containers for a variety of devices and platforms
  4. On-board and document new client devices and platforms
  5. Centralized ownership and standardization of cross-team build system, from infrastructure to scripts
